Regulation of cGMP by soluble and particulate guanylyl cyclases in cultured human airway smooth muscle. Hamad, A. M., Range, S., Holland, E., & Knox, A. J. American journal of physiology. Lung cellular and molecular physiology, 273 4:L807-L813, 1997.
Regulation of cGMP by soluble and particulate guanylyl cyclases in cultured human airway smooth muscle. [link]Paper  doi  abstract   bibtex   
S2 TL;DR: The results suggest that cultured HASMC contain both soluble and particulate guanylyl cyclases, and the order of potency of the natriuretic peptides ANP > BNP > CNP suggests that type A particulate membrane-bound guanylate cyclase predominates.
